Kapalinová extrakce tálového mýdla - studium parametrů v průběhu procesu a jejich vlivu na složení extraktu
Heyberger, Aleš ; Tříska, Jan ; Rousková, Milena ; Růžičková, Kamila ; Volaufová, Eva ; Krtička, M.
Tall soap is most frequently used as an alternative low quality fuel in the paper mills. But after conversion to tall oil (by acidification with sulphuric, hydrochloric or phosphoric acids) it could be processed by extraction separation of fatty and resin acids and neutral compounds, especially phytosterols and/or long-chain aliphatic alcohols. The aim of this study was the investigation of the tall soap liquid-liquid extraction by hexane and the study of the different parameters, especially pH value on the yield of sterols, fatty acids and resin acids.

Extraction of Phytosterols from Tall Soap Using a Selected Organic Solvents
Rousková, Milena ; Heyberger, Aleš ; Volaufová, Eva ; Tříska, Jan ; Krtička, M.
The contribution is focused on the extraction separation of the neutral part from tall soap from the paper mill Mondi Business Paper SCP, s.c. Ružomberok (Slovak republic). Dependences of the total amount of extracted phytosterols and ß-sitosterol on the applied extraction agent were studied. Hexanol, isobutanol, methyl isobutyl ketone, butyl acetate, limonene and hexane were tested. Yields of sterols with the regard to the type of deemulsifier used in the extracted system were compared as well. Acidity of the feeded tall soap-water-deemulsifier, modified by sulphuric acid addition before neutral components extraction, was analyzed as a further parameter. Study of the influence of elevated temperature on the extraction efficiency, was also one part of the work.
